AIS 319 - Racial and Ethnic Experience in the United States


(3 units)

Prerequisites: Completion of at least 60 units, completion of the entire Foundation, and completion of at least one GE Course from the Explorations stage.
Critical examination of race and ethnic relations in U.S. society with a focus on the four racialized groups: American Indians, African Americans, Asian Americans, and Chicana/o | Latina/o Americans, engaging their histories, cultures, intellectual traditions, lived-experiences and racial and social justice struggles. Special attention is given to the trans/formation of each racialized ethnic group and their particular and collective roles in the shaping and development of the United States.

Both grading options. Same course as AFRS 319 , ASAM 319 , and CHLS 319 . Not open for credit to student with credit in AFRS 319, ASAM 319, B/ST 319, CHLS 319, or WGSS 319. (Lecture/Discussion)
